Birders and other volunteers can participate in the National Audubon Society’s 117th Christmas Bird Count, which is held annually by groups on any one day between Dec.14 and Jan. 5. The Nokesville Circle will take place on Mon., Dec. 26, starting at 7 a.m. at Merrimac Farm Wildlife Management Area.

On Saturday, Dec. 17 at 10:50 p.m. Manassas Fire & Rescue crews responded to reports of a structure fire in Manassas Park. During a search of the building, one victim was located and rescued from the structure.

Northern Virginia Family Service (NVFS), a human services nonprofit organization that operates two emergency shelters in the greater Prince William area and one shelter in Fairfax County as part of its continuum of services, was the recipient of a $20,000 grant awarded recently by the Dominion Foundation, the charitable arm of Dominion Resources.

On December 12, detectives from the Prince William County Police Department's Homicide Unit received information which ultimately led to the identification of three suspects involved in the murder of Jason Thomas Mannion which occurred at a residence in the 9500 block of Hensley Rd in Manassas on May 12.
Between Dec. 9 and Dec. 14, 2016, Manassas City Police received at least two citizen reports of an attempted phone scam involving the alleged abduction of a family member. Officers told that the callers produced the sound of a young woman in distress on the other end of the line.
